M594 LJW is a 1994 Renault Trafic in Green with a 2,499c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 5 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 40%.
Across all 1994 Renault Trafic models, the average MOT pass rate is 62.5% with a typical mileage of 80,312 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Renault Trafic f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 87,451 recorded failures. If you're considering buying M594 LJW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Renault Trafic typ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 32 years old, this Renault Trafic is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
